BREAKING: Beto O'Rourke announces that he will run for president in 2020.
"The only way for us to live up to the promise of America is to give it our all and to give it for all of us," the Texas Democrat said.Paul Ratje / AFP - Getty ImagesGet breaking news alerts and special reports. The news and stories that matter, delivered weekday mornings.Alex Seitz-Wald
The 46-year-old former congressman from El Paso has captivated some in the party with his skateboarding, adventurous road trips shared on social media, and crossover appeal to both moderates and progressives.
